    The fifteenth entry in Square Enix's flagship RPG franchise, set in a world that mixes elements of modern technology with magic, a fantasy based on reality.

    I am still very early in the game (Chapter 3), but starting to get bored with the side quests as I've knocked out 10ー15 already and I think pretty much ALL of them have been nothing but fetch quests- get me some ore (yo Dino, do you mind not sitting so damn far from the road), get me some car wax, fetch me some frogs, get me some ingredients, etc.

    So, is this the extent of side quests? Or will there be any variety or anything memorable soon (no spoilers please- just mean in terms of mechanics)? I tend to focus on side quests in RPGs to level up, but I'm really hoping for some variety!

    Also, I understand there is an extensive end game after the story- are all side quests still available in the open world too after the story conclusion?

    Most of the sidequests are combat focused, but some of them get their own dungeons and areas later on that introduce some different gimmicks that helps keep the combat fresh. There are also some sidquests that involve the different minigames in the game and a handfull that do fun weird stuff.

    The way the endgame is contextualized in the story I am pretty sure every sidequest is available after you finish the game.
